Metropolitan Youth Orchestras of Central Alabama (MYOCA) is a 501(c)3 non-profit corporation dedicated to making music instruction and ensemble playing available to all, thereby developing character and sense of community.

We offer opportunities tailored for the performance level and maturity of musicians ages 6 to 18, including group lessons on orchestral instruments and piano offered through our Scrollworks program and a youth orchestra.

Young people of diverse racial, social, cultural, and economic backgrounds are encouraged to explore and cultivate their musical talent and contribute to Alabama's musical culture.

Our progressive music education programs are staffed by accomplished musicians with real-world experience. Students receive broad exposure to classical, musical theater, jazz, world music, folk, popular music, and other genres.

The Metropolitan Youth Orchestras of Central Alabama was incorporated on June 15, 2007.

The Scrollworks Music School began on February 16, 2008.
